Gregory, Minnesota Population 2024

55

Gregory is a city located in Minnesota. Gregory has a 2024 population of 55. Gregory is currently declining at a rate of -1.79% annually and its population has decreased by -5.17% since the most recent census, which recorded a population of 58 in 2020.

The average household income in Gregory is $55,286 with a poverty rate of 34.69%. The median age in Gregory is 61.1 years: 61.5 years for males, and 60 years for females.
